ONE-PERSON (OR SOLO) LIBRARIANSHIP
The founder of the 'One-Person Library' movement, Guy St. Clair, librarian at the University Club of New York of New York City, defined the One-Person Library as “one is which all the work is done by the [single] librarian” (1976). The SOLO Librarians Division of the Special Libraries Association defines a SOLO as “an isolated librarian or information collector/provider who has no professional peers within the immediate organization.” Other names for an OPL are ''solo librarian'' (in the U.S., the UK, and Israel), ''sole-charge librarian'' (in Australia and New Zealand), or ''one-man band'' (used by Aslib in the UK).

Milestones in OPL history
'1972' Guy St. Clair leads a discussion at the Special Libraries Association (SLA) Annual Conference in Boston, Massachusetts, on “The One-Man Library.” He said he would do so only if the title was changed to “The One-Person Library.” This is the first instance of the term OPL being used. Hundreds of OPLs attend the session, overflowing the room.
'1984' St. Clair publishes The One-Person Library newsletter with Andrew Berner, also of the University Club of New York.
'1986' The OPL Support Group is formed in Toronto, Ontario, Canada by solos in the local chapter of SLA. This is the first known organization of OPLs.
'Late 1980s' Aslib forms the One-Man Bands group in the U.K.
'1988' Martha (Marty) Rhine forms the SOLO Librarians Caucus of the SLA with an initial membership of about 100.
'1991' The SOLO Librarians Caucus becomes a full-fledged division of SLA, with Judith Siess as the first chairperson. http://www.sla.org/division/dsol/
'1995' One-Person Australian Librarians (OPAL) was formed as a special-interest group of the Australian Library and Information Association (ALIA) after the Health, Law and Specials Conference in Sydney. Georgina Dale, Toni Silson (now Kennedy), and Therese Bendeich were its first leaders. http://www.alia.org.au/groups/opalsnat/
'1996' The first German OPL roundtable was held, organized by Evelin Morgenstern of the Deutsches Bibliotheksinstitut (German Library Institute), Berlin, Germany. '1997' ''The SOLO Librarian’s Sourcebook'', by Judith Siess, was published.
'1997' First meeting of SLIM, Special Librarians (many of them OPLs), in the Midlands, was held in Birmingham, England; Chris Crabtree and Margaret Brittin were the founders.
'1997' A One-Person Library Group formed as part of the Private Law Libraries Special Interest Group of the American Association of Law Libraries. (U.S.) http://www.aallnet.org/sis/pllsis/Groups/oneperson.asp
'1997' In Germany, Verein der Diplom-Bibliothekare an wissenschaftlichen Bibliotheken (VdDB), later Berufsverband Information Bibliothek formed a Commission for One-Person Librarians. Regina Peeters was the first chair until 2007. http://www.bib-info.de/komm/kopl/
